Cadence软件备份文件存储位置全解析
cadence 备份文件位置

首页 2025-05-18 15:25:11



Cadence 备份文件位置:确保数据安全与高效管理的关键策略 在高度依赖电子设计自动化(EDA)工具的半导体和集成电路设计行业中,Cadence Design Systems无疑占据了举足轻重的地位

    其广泛的产品线,包括OrCAD、Allegro PCB Designer、Virtuoso等,为设计师们提供了从原理图设计到物理实现的全方位解决方案

    然而,在追求设计创新与效率的同时,一个不容忽视的问题是数据的安全与备份

    特别是在处理复杂且价值连城的IC设计时,任何数据的丢失或损坏都可能带来不可估量的损失

    因此,明确并妥善管理Cadence备份文件的位置,是确保设计连续性和数据安全性的关键一环

     一、为何备份Cadence文件至关重要 1.防止数据丢失:设计过程中的意外断电、软件崩溃或硬件故障都可能导致未保存的数据丢失

    定期备份能有效减少这种风险

     2.版本控制:在设计迭代频繁的项目中,保留不同版本的备份有助于追踪设计变化,必要时可回滚到早期稳定版本

     3.团队协作:在多成员团队中,备份文件便于成员间共享和协作,确保所有团队成员都能访问到最新或指定版本的设计数据

     4.灾难恢复:自然灾害、人为错误或恶意攻击等极端情况下,备份是恢复业务运营的唯一途径

     二、Cadence备份文件的默认位置与自定义设置 Cadence软件在安装时通常会设置默认的备份文件存储路径,但这并不意味着用户应该依赖这一默认设置而不做任何调整

    了解并优化备份文件位置,可以大大提高数据管理的效率和安全性

     1.默认位置探索: - 对于Windows系统,Cadence的备份文件(如自动保存的Virtuoso设计文件)可能存储在用户目录下的特定文件夹中,如`C:Users<用户名>AppDataLocalCadence`或其子文件夹内

     - 在Linux或Unix系统上,备份文件可能位于用户主目录下的隐藏文件夹,如`~/.cadence/`或指定的项目目录中

     2.自定义备份路径: -环境变量配置:通过设置Cadence相关的环境变量(如`CDS_ROOT`、`CDS_LIC_FILE`等),用户可以指定备份文件的存储位置

    这需要在Cadence启动脚本或操作系统的环境变量配置中进行调整

     -软件内部设置:部分Cadence工具允许用户在软件界面内直接设置备份路径

    例如,在Virtuoso中,可以通过“File”菜单下的“Backup Options”来配置自动备份的频率和存储位置

     -使用版本控制系统:对于高级用户,将Cadence设计文件纳入Git、SVN等版本控制系统中,不仅可以实现备份,还能享受版本追踪、分支管理的高级功能

    此时,备份文件的实际存储位置将取决于版本控制系统的配置

     三、最佳实践:优化Cadence备份管理 1.定期备份与自动化: - 实施定期自动备份策略,利用操作系统的任务计划程序(如Windows Task Scheduler或Linux Cron)结合Cadence的命令行工具,确保设计数据按时备份

     - 考虑使用第三方备份软件,这些软件通常提供更强大的备份策略选项,如增量备份、差异备份和全备份,以及云存储集成

     2.异地备份: - 将备份文件存储在与主工作站物理隔离的位置,如网络附加存储(NAS)、存储区域网络(SAN)或云存储服务

    这不仅能防止本地灾难影响备份数据,还能提高数据恢复的速度和灵活性

     3.加密与安全: - 对备份文件进行加密处理,尤其是在使用云存储服务时,确保数据在传输和存储过程中的安全性

     - 定期审查和更新访问控制策略,限制对备份文件的访问权限,防止未经授权的访问或泄露

     4.备份验证与恢复演练: - 定期对备份文件进行验证,确保备份数据的完整性和可读性

    这可以通过尝试恢复部分备份文件到测试环境中来完成

     - 组织定期的灾难恢复演练,测试备份恢复流程的可行性和效率,确保在真正需要时能够迅速有效地恢复业务

     5.文档记录与培训: - 建立详细的备份管理文档,记录备份策略、存储位置、恢复流程等关键信息,便于团队成员查阅和执行

     - 对团队成员进行定期培训,提升他们对数据备份重要性的认识,以及正确使用备份工具和方法的能力

     四、结论 在Cadence设计环境中,备份文件位置的选择与管理不仅关乎数据的安全,也是高效设计流程不可或缺的一部分

    通过理解默认备份机制、灵活配置备份路径、实施自动化备份策略、采用异地存储与加密措施,并结合定期的验证与恢复演练,可以构建起一套全面而有效的数据备份管理体系

    这不仅保护了设计师的辛勤劳动成果,也为企业的持续创新和竞争力提供了坚实的基础

    在快速变化的半导体行业中,这样的数据安全保障策略无疑是不可或缺的

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道